The LinkTivate 'Mix Bus Mindset'

Listen closely: a truly professional, wide mix isn't about making everything wide. That's a rookie mistake that leads to muddy, phase-cancelation-ridden nightmares. The secret? It's about creating *strategic contrast*. Your kick drum, your sub-bass, your lead vocal, and typically your snare? Those are your anchors. Keep them ruthless, unapologetically mono, and dead-center. It's the ethereal pads, shimmering reverbs, atmospheric layers, and certain ear-candy elements that get to stretch out into the stereo field. Width is a powerful contrast effect, not a universal setting. Fail to understand this, and you'll be perpetually chasing that "pro" sound without ever catching it. Remember, if your bass frequencies aren't mono, streaming services like Spotify or a club's monstrous sound system will crush them, leaving your low-end weak and undefined.

Workbench: Crafting Your Stereo Playground

Let's dive into some practical applications within your DAW (whether it's Ableton Live, FL Studio, or Logic Pro X). These techniques leverage the psychoacoustic principles of how our ears interpret delayed or phase-shifted signals as spatial information.

1. The Classic "Haas Effect" for Wide Synths

  1. Setup: Take a simple mono synth patch—a sustained pad or a plucky arpeggio works great. Create *two* identical audio tracks or instrument returns receiving this single source.
  2. Panning: Pan Track 1 100% Left and Track 2 100% Right.
  3. Delay on One Side: On the RIGHT channel only, insert a stock simple delay plugin. Crucially, set the 'Mix' or 'Wet' knob to 100% Wet and turn 'Sync' OFF.
  4. The Sweet Spot: Adjust the delay time on the right channel to a very small amount, typically between 15-30ms. Play the sound. You'll hear the mono source suddenly explode into a wide stereo image. *Why?* Your brain registers the tiny delay difference as a cue for spatial width, thinking the sound source is spread out. Too much delay (over 30-40ms) and you'll get distinct echoes or comb filtering.

2. Surgical Mid-Side EQ for Master & Reverb Returns

This is where the magic of FabFilter Pro-Q 3 (or similar) truly shines:

  1. Master Bus Application: Insert a Mid-Side EQ (like FabFilter Pro-Q 3 or Waves C4 in M/S mode) on your master output. Create a high-pass filter on the SIDE channel around 120-150Hz. This ensures all your low-end is consolidated to mono, providing a rock-solid foundation that translates everywhere. You can also make subtle high-end boosts on the SIDE channel (e.g., above 8kHz) to add air and sparkle exclusively to the wider elements, without cluttering your core 'mid' content.
  2. Reverb Returns: Many producers make their reverb returns unnecessarily wide and muddy in the low-mids. Put a Mid-Side EQ on your reverb auxiliary return. Cut the LOW and LOW-MID frequencies on the SIDE channel (e.g., from 200Hz down). This cleans up your mix significantly, ensuring your reverb creates ambience without obscuring your essential elements. Conversely, you can subtly boost the highs on the SIDE to make your reverb sound brighter and more expansive.

3. Quick Width Boost with "Ozone Imager" or "Wider"

  • For elements like pads, backing vocals, or effects returns, plugins like iZotope Ozone Imager (free version available!) or Polyverse Music's Wider (also free!) are absolute lifesavers. They use sophisticated phase manipulation to spread out the stereo information. Use them sparingly on individual elements to add perceived width. Don't throw them on your master bus unless you *really* know what you're doing, and *always* check for mono compatibility after!
